Understanding Low-VOC Paints



When you choose low-VOC paints, you're selecting a product that gives off fewer unstable natural compounds, which can be unsafe to both your health and the environment.


VOCs are chemicals found in numerous paint items that can evaporate into the air and contribute to indoor air contamination. By choosing low-VOC options, you're reducing the variety of these discharges, making your living space more secure.

Low-VOC paints normally have 50 grams per litre or less VOCs, compared to conventional paints that can contain up to 250 grams per litre. This implies that when you paint your home with low-VOC products, you're not simply deciding for appearances; you're additionally taking an action in the direction of a much healthier interior setting.

These paints are available in a variety of surfaces and colors, so you will not need to endanger on style. They're suitable for both exterior and interior projects, offering longevity and protection like their traditional equivalents.

And also, several producers are currently concentrating on developing low-VOC formulations without compromising performance. Recognizing low-VOC paints equips you to make educated selections for your home and wellness while contributing to ecological preservation.

Prospective Downsides to Consider



While low-VOC paints supply countless benefits, there are some possible drawbacks to keep in mind. One significant concern is their efficiency compared to typical paints. Low-VOC choices may not always provide the same degree of durability and insurance coverage, which can lead to more regular touch-ups or a need for added coats. This can be frustrating and lengthy throughout your paint task.

An additional problem is the drying time. Low-VOC paints typically take longer to dry than their high-VOC counterparts, which can expand your job timeline. If you're on a tight schedule, this may be a disadvantage to consider.

You need to likewise realize that low-VOC paints can often have a various coating or structure. If you're going for a particular aesthetic, make sure to check examples to make sure the result fulfills your expectations.

Finally, while low-VOC paints are usually safer, they can still give off some fumes. Proper air flow is crucial throughout and after application, so be prepared to air out your room efficiently.
